Fellow Ontos Crewmen:
My wife and I made a trip to sunny California in March 2000.  I took her to all the military bases from San Diego to 29 Palms.  While there, we saw a USMC graduation at MCRD.  I discovered the Ontos while making inquiries in and around Pendleton.  I was very disappointed when we got to see it, because WHO HAS EVER SEEN A DESERT CAMI ONTOS?  It is in very poor condition, near a children's playground, and the kids climb all over the equipment.  Along with the Ontos, there is an LAV-25 light armored vehicle M-55 8" self propelled howitzer, M101A1 105mm towed howitzer, M48A3 battle tank and a LVTH-6 landing vehicle tracked howitzer - all are painted desert cami.  What a site.  If anyone is interested, let me know and I will post pictures of the other weapons.  I am attaching three photos of the Ontos.
